Top information sources for chemical engineers

Generally, these are the best resources for research in chemical engineering. If you're not sure where to begin, start your search for information here!  

  • Perry's chemical engineers' handbook  
      
    Concisely presented information on all aspects of chemical engineering.
  • Kirk-Othmer encyclopedia of chemical technology  
      
    Provides background and overview information.
  • CRC handbook of chemistry and physics  
      
    Comprehensive source for chemical properties; updated annually.
  • Compendex (Engineering Village)  
      
    Indexes journal articles, conference papers and book chapters in all engineering disciplines, with links to the full-text of many articles. Compendex is international in scope.
  • SciFinder Scholar  
      
    Online version of Chemical Abstracts, indexing the worldwide literature of chemistry, chemical engineering, materials, metallurgical and polymer engineering.
  • Scirus  
      
    The most comprehensive science-specific search engine on the Internet. Results can be focussed on a subject area, limited by information type or file format and sorted by publication date or relevance. Try it instead of Google.
